From the experiment above it's clear that new configuration got loaded and service record get updated after restart (at least one field of it). > > (guix scripts system reconfigure) has a upgrade-shepherd-services > procedure, which was created in 240b57f0ca576708ebf6cfa0dfe2803fa9ff2323 > and discussed in https://issues.guix.gnu.org/22039 The difference with update-shepherd-services is the usage of Shepherd CLI in home service instead of Shepherd API in system service. So the problem can hide somewhere around this part. Automatic unloading in home-service doesn't happens and as I said it's by design to prevent cases of losing unsaved work. However, it can be implemented with an optional separate flag to shepherd configuration record and extension to run-on-change-service or as it done in system shepherd with the list of services, which doesn't have to be unloaded automatically. > > > [ The following text only describes how to reproduce the issue. ] > > > When I tried to write goimapnotify service no changes applied after > modifications in home-goimapnotify-shepherd-service [1] and [2], which > are typical service-type and record.
